The Cumulative CAMAG Bibliography Service CCBS contains all abstracts of CBS issues beginning with CBS 51. The database is updated after the publication of every other CBS edition. Currently the Cumulative CAMAG Bibliography Service includes more than 11'000 abstracts of publications between 1983 and today. With the online version you can perform your own detailed TLC/HPTLC literature search:
- Full text search: Enter a keyword, e.g. an author's name, a substance, a technique, a reagent or a term and see all related publications
- Browse and search by CBS classification: Select one of the 38 CBS classification categories where you want to search by a keyword
- Keyword register: select an initial character and browse associated keywords
- Search by CBS edition: Select a CBS edition and find all related publications

J. Planar Chromatogr. 11, 365-369 (1998). OPLC of 11 cyanobacterial hepatotoxins (cyclic heptapeptides; e. g. MCYST-LR, -RR, -YR, -LA, NODL) on HPTLC silica gel with water - ethyl acetate 1-propanol 2:5:3. Densitometry at 240 nm (absorbance).
Food Additives Contam 17, 459-462 (2000). 2D-TLC of aflatoxin B1 on silica gel with ether - methanol - water 96:3:1 and acetone - chloroform 1:9. Detection under UV and quantification by standard comparison.
J. Planar Chromatogr. 17, 280-285 (2004). TLC of flavonoids (quercetin, I3,I8-biapigenin, quercitrin, isoquercitrin, hyperoside, rutin) and phenolic acids (caffeic and chlorogenic acid) on silica gel with ethyl acetate - formic acid - acetic acid - water 100:11:11:26 and ethyl acetate - formic acid - water 8:1:1. Detection by spraying with natural products - polyethylene glycol reagent and observation under UV light at 365 nm. Detection limit for flavonoids was 2.5 µg. Quantitative determination by spectrophotometry, calculated as quercetin. Also TLC of 16 amino acids on cellulose.
J. Chil. Chem. Soc. 58, 1737-1740 (2013). HPTLC of enalapril maleate in tablets on silica gel with 1-buthanol - glacial acetic acid - water 12:3:5. Quantitative determination by absorbance measurement at 207 nm. The hRf values of enalapril and its degradation products enalapril diketopiperazine and enalaprilat were 62, 82 and 52, respectively. Linearity was in the range of 200-1200 ng/zone for enalapril. LOD and LOQ were 23 and 72 ng/zone. Intermediate intra- and inter-day precision was below 2 % (n=6).
J.A.O.A.C. 69, 938-940 (1986). TLC separation of actaplanin on cellulose with methanol - chloroform - NH3 55:15:35. Detection by spraying with agar medium containing a diluted B. subtilis spore suspension, incubation over night at 37 °C and spraying with 2 mg/ml aqueous solution of INT.
J. of Medicinal Chemistry 31, 1820-1824 (1988). TLC of crude peptides on silica with ethyl acetate - pyridine - acetic acid - water 10:5:1:2 or 5:5:1:3, butan-1-ol - acetic acid - water - ethyl acetate 1:1:1:1, butan-1-ol - acetic acid - water 4:1:1 and propan-2-ol - 1M acetic acid 2:1. Visualization under UV or with chlorine/starch-iodide.
J. of Medicinal Chemistry 32, 1184-1190 (1989). TLC of C-terminal peptide on silica with chloroform - methanol 95:5, 9:1, 8:2 or 7:3, butanol - acetic acid - water 4:1:1 or 8:1:1, ethyl acetate - pyridine - acetic acid - water 60:20:6:11, 80:20:6:11, 100:20:6:11 or 140:20:6:11. Visualization under UV, by exposing to iodine vapor or by spraying with ninhydrin or Ehrlich’s reagent.
